"Son, how was it? Is there anything going on at your workplace?" Bai Yuhua was the first to speak when she saw Mu Qiancheng return.
Jiang Xue heard her mother-in-law speak but didn’t say anything. Instead, she looked at Mu Qiancheng and noticed his expression didn’t seem quite right.
"There’s a mission," Mu Qiancheng said, looking up at Jiang Xue, who was standing on the steps watching him. He couldn’t help but feel guilty.
Originally, he planned to stay a few more days this time to properly take care of Jiang Xue. But now, he had been back for less than a day and had to leave again, which made him feel he had let her down.
"When are you leaving?" Mu Siwu asked.
"I have to leave immediately."
"What, why so urgent?" Bai Yuhua was taken aback. She hadn’t prepared anything for her son, not even food for the journey.
"Yes, the mission is urgent, I must rush back as soon as possible."
"Alright, you serve the country, obeying orders comes first," Mu Siwu was reluctant to part with his son. However, he was a reasonable man, so despite his reluctance, he didn’t say much.
"Then have a good talk with Xue’er. I’ll go get you some food for the road." Bai Yuhua initially wanted to chat with her son, but seeing Jiang Xue standing by, she decided to give them the opportunity.
Now that the relationship between her son and daughter-in-law has finally improved, her son is about to leave again. Who knows when he will return, she worried that by the time her son returned, the relationship might have cooled down again.
"Mom, don’t trouble yourself; I’ll say a few words to Xue’er and then leave." Mu Qiancheng did not want Bai Yuhua to tire herself. But Bai Yuhua didn’t think much and went straight to the kitchen, pulling Mu Siwu along with her.
Very soon, only Jiang Xue and Mu Qiancheng were left standing face to face in the courtyard.
"Xue’er," Mu Qiancheng called Jiang Xue’s name, but hesitated, unsure of what to say to her. They’ve been married for less than a year, yet the time they’ve actually spent together is not even ten days.
Previously, when they got married, he barely stayed at home and left in a hurry. Later, he came back once more, but only stayed a day before leaving.
"Qiancheng, you can leave without worry. Don’t worry about me and the child, or the family. We’ll all be fine, and I’ll be waiting for you to come back." Jiang Xue looked at Mu Qiancheng, not wanting him to have too many worries. After all, missions are dangerous.
If he has concerns in his heart and isn’t focused on the mission, it would increase his danger.
"Xue’er, I—?" Mu Qiancheng’s eyes reddened in an instant. Ever since they got married, every separation had been marked by arguments.
This time, hearing Jiang Xue say such things, he really didn’t know what to say. Indeed, Jiang Xue had changed and no longer acted as immature as before.
"Qiancheng, don’t say anything. Just promise me you will protect yourself, don’t get hurt, and definitely don’t sacrifice yourself. Remember, I and the child are waiting for you at home, and mom and dad are also waiting for you."
"Xue’er, don’t worry, I will definitely return safely." Mu Qiancheng earnestly promised Jiang Xue.
"Let’s go, have another look at our son, and I’ll help you pack your bags." Jiang Xue, holding back her inner sadness and reluctance, took the initiative to hold Mu Qiancheng’s hand and head towards the room.
The child was still sleeping soundly, completely unaware that his father was leaving.
Speaking of packing things, there really wasn’t much to pack.
